How the paint estimate works
For a rectangular room, wall area is the room perimeter multiplied by wall height. ProjectReady deducts about 21 square feet for each standard door and 15 square feet for each window, multiplies the remaining area by the number of coats, and divides by your paint's coverage rate.
Paint formula
Gallons = ((2 × (length + width) × height − openings) × coats) ÷ coverage per gallon
Measurements to collect
- Room length, width, and wall height in feet
- Number of doors and windows
- Number of planned coats
- Coverage per gallon shown by the manufacturer
Before you buy
Coverage varies with surface texture, color change, application method, and product. Use this result as a shopping estimate and confirm the final quantity against the product label.
